  • What is Google Page Rank and Why is it So Important?

    What exactly is PageRank? It is basically a link analysis algorithm, which was influenced by citation analysis, which dates way back to the fifties, when it was conceived by Eugene Garfield and later on by Massimo Marchiori. This link analysis algorithm essentially gives set of hyperlinked documents, where they are weighed in numerical form, and are given a number assignment between zero to ten.

  • Android occupe 70 % des terminaux mobiles européens, 6 Français sur 10 ont opté pour la plateforme de Google

    Android occupe 70 % des terminaux mobiles européens, 6 Français sur 10 ont opté pour la plateforme de GoogleLes derniers chiffres publiés par l'institut Kantar révèlent que les ventes de téléphones équipés d'Android sont en très forte progression sur le marché européen. Sur la période mars, avril et mai 2013, les parts de vente d'Android ont atteint 70,4 % en France, Grande-Bretagne, Allemagne, Italie et France. L'année passée elles avoisinaient les 61 %. En France, Android équipe 65,2 % des terminaux mobiles soit une hausse de 8,5 points en comparaison avec l'année dernière. Ave...
